JDBCTemplate的使用 一、JdbcTemplate概述 JdbcTemplate是spring框架中提供的一个对象,是对原始繁琐的Jdbc API对象的简单封装。spring框架为我们提供了很多的操作模板类。例如:操作关系型数据的JdbcTemplate和,操作nosql数据库的RedisTemplate,操作消息队列的JmsTemplate等等。 按如下项目结构准备 maven jar项目即可 二...
在这创建好后,在去创建JdbcTemplate的对象,并把数据池传入连接 JdbcTemplatetemplate=newJdbcTemplate(); template.setDataSource(druidDataSource); 4、操作数据库 更新操作(添加,删除,修改)使用: template.update("update spring_res set name=? where id=?","封","1"); 查询操作(查询全部,条件查询,数量): ...
JdbcTemplate jdbcTemplate;@Testvoidquerytest()throws SQLException{List<Map<String,Object>>list=jdbcTemplate.queryForList("select * from student ");System.out.println(list.size());Assert.assertNotNull(list);Assert.assertEquals(1,list.size());}} 上面是简单使用JdbcTemplate的测试示例,Spring的JdbcTempla...
JdbcTemplate.class);String sql="select name from student_tb where id = 1";String name=jdbcTemplate.queryForObject(sql,String.class);System.out.println(name);
摘要:Spring框架对JDBC的简单封装。提供了一个JDBCTemplate对象简化JDBC的开发。 本文分享自华为云社区《Spring JdbcTemplate使用解析》,作者: 共饮一杯无 。 Spring框架对JDBC的简单封装。提供了一个JDBC Template对象简化JDBC的开发 步骤 导入jar包 <dependency> ...
//1. 引入 jdbc 相关依赖 // mysql-connector-java-5.1.7-bin.jar mysql 依赖 // druid 德鲁伊依赖 // spring-jdbc 依赖 // spring-orm 依赖 1.png 2.德鲁伊 连接池 配置在spring 配置文件中去 bean9.xml 3.创建JdbcTemplate对象 基于xml 4.创建 service 类 创建 dao类 在dao注入 JdbcTemplate 对象 ...
Map<String, Object> outParams = jdbcCall.execute(inParams); ResultSet rs = (ResultSet) outParams.get("result"); // 处理结果集... 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 以上只是JdbcTemplate的部分功能展示,实际使用中还可以结合SqlParameterSource、PreparedStatementCreator等接口进行更灵活的操作...
通过注入JdbcTemplate来托管了一起数据库的连接释放等操作。第一种jdbcTemplate直接通过insert方法写入语句执行,但是此时返回的结果只是执行成功还是失败。 如果需要等到生成的ID的值,需要通过SimpleJdbcInsert的executeAndReturnKey方法来获取结果。 @Repository("rideRepository")publicclassRideRepositoryImplimplementsRideReposito...
使用JdbcTemplate进行编码只需要根据明确定义的一组契约来实现回调接口。 PreparedStatementCreator回调接口通过给定的Connection创建一个PreparedStatement,包含SQL和任何相关的参数。 CallableStatementCreateor实现同样的处理,只不过它创建的是CallableStatement。 RowCallbackHandler接口则从数据集的每一行中提取值。